Frozen Berry Treat

This a tasty treat that will fill your sweet tooth without leaving you feeling guilty. Frozen berries are the featured ingredient in this dish. Berries receive bonus points for being a great source of dietary fiber.

Makes 3 servings
Serving size: 1 berry treat
Prep time: 5 minutes
Freezer Time: 60 minutes

Ingredients for frozen berry treat

  • 1 cup frozen mixed berries
  • 1 tbsp dark chocolate chips, melted
  • 1 tbsp PB2 Powdered Peanut butter
  • 1 ½ tbsp water
  • 1 tbsp pistachios, crushed
  • 3 tsp whipped cream

Directions for frozen berry treat

Thaw frozen berries in the microwave for approximately 30 seconds.In a separate small bowl melt dark chocolate chips in the microwave for 30 seconds.Prepare PB2 Powdered Peanut Butter by mixing with 1 ½ tbsp. water until well combined.Combine berries, dark chocolate, PB2 Peanut Butter, and crushed pistachios in a medium-size bowl until well combined.Use a cookie scoop to scoop the mixture into a muffin tin.Place muffin tin in the freezer for approximately 60 minutes.Take the muffin tin out of the freezer and top each berry treat with 1 tsp with whipped cream topping.Enjoy!

Nutrition facts

Per Serving

  • calories: 99
  • carbohydrate: 13g
  • fat: 5g
  • fiber: 4g
  • potassium: 50mg
  • protein: 4g
  • sodium: 46mg
  • sugar: 7g
